基于图像处理的道路标线破损自动检测系统设计

2021-02-24 13:26薛兴国尚雅层来跃深王森田
信息记录材料 2021年1期
关键词:自动检测标线滤波

薛兴国,尚雅层,来跃深,王森田

(西安工业大学机电工程学院 陕西 西安 710021)

1 研究背景

自“十三五”规划以来,国家对公路建设的投资不断加大[1],道路标线作为公路建设的最后一道工序,对于美化路面和车辆安全行驶非常重要[2]。同时交通组织的变化对道路标线的要求不断提高,而道路标线在长期的使用中会不断磨损、甚至完全消失,如果对标线不加以维护可能会造成一些不可预测的安全事故[3-4],因此对标线的检测并及时修补显得尤为重要。

道路标线破损检测为是否需要修补或重画提供参考依据,目前道路标线的破损主要依靠人工进行检测,其检测效率低下。本文提出在划线车底部安装摄像头来获取道路标线,然后进行破损自动检测,这种方法比较便捷,也符合实际。通过将标线图像进行一系列处理之后,确定出破损区域与原始标线区域,再通过二者像素比对标线的破损程度进行检测评估。该方法易于实现,检测精度高,能有效提高标线的破损检测效率,并为下一步自动修补提供必要基础。

2 标线图像处理

在对标线图像的采集中,由于路面状况比较复杂,为图像的质量和后续的处理带来很大困扰。在图像分析中,采集的图像质量将直接影响后续算法的准确率,因此在对标线图像分析前,需要进行预处理,消除图像中由于无用信息对标线产生的影响,增强标线的真实信息和标线检测的可靠性,并尽可能简化数据量,从而为标线的破损检测等提供必要的保证[5-6]。本次采集的图像见图1 所示。

图1 原始标线图像

工业相机所获得的标线图像为RGB 彩色图像,每幅图像是由R、G、B 三个颜色分量叠加而成的,数据量庞大,对图像识别没有实际意义。为了减少计算量,需要将彩色图像经过灰度变换,其处理方法一般包括空间域和变换域两种,空间域处理方法是以图像像素操作为基础[7],经空间域处理方法即灰度变换并进行500×500 像素标准化。

数字图像在采集时会不可避免地引入噪声,其在图像上显示为较小且孤立的像素点(块),处理结果需滤波处理。图像本身就是一种波,在进行灰度变换之后,需要进行滤波操作减弱或者滤除一些噪点,传统的图像滤波算法主要包括均值滤波、中值滤波、高斯滤波[8]等。在中值滤波中,通过对像素值排序噪声成分被选中的概率极低,对图像产生的影响最小,本文用中值滤波对标线图像进行降噪,中值滤波可以很好地平滑因信号脉冲强度引起的椒盐噪声。

本文使用Ostu 阈值分割(大津法),设标线图像中前景标线与路面的分割阈值为T,标线灰度值的个数占图像所有灰度值比例为,其均值为,路面灰度值个数占图像比例为,其均值为[9],则整个图像的均值为

建立目标函数

标线图像经阈值化分割后,标线周围存在明显孤立的小点和毛刺,通过对图像进行开运算或闭运算操作来消除。开运算是一个基于几何运算的滤波器,包括腐蚀和膨胀两个过程,消除小点和毛刺的同时不会明显改变图像目标的面积。腐蚀是将图像与结构元素(或者也称为核)进行卷积,对结构元素的大小和形状没有要求。

闭运算与开运算是相对的,闭运算是对图像膨胀后再腐蚀。本文先对标线图像进行开运算处理后再进行闭运算处理,得到标线本质形态。

3 道路标线破损检测与评估

目前已有的标线破损检测方法是模板匹配法,将采集图像像素与模板图像像素进行逐个比较。2018 年王立春基于图像匹配对道路标线破损进行了研究,利用模板匹配方式,将检测的标线图像与标定的模板图像进行逐个像素对比来检测标线的破损程度[8-10]。由于图像的数据量较大,采用这种方法效果不理想。本文提出一种新方法进行破损检测,对标线图像进行破损区域和原始区域检测,若用表示破损率(破损区域与原始标线区域之比),其算法流程见图2 所示。

图2 标线破损检测流程图

图3 检测结果

表1 标线损伤评估等级

4 GUI系统设计及测试

Matlab GUI 在数字图像交互等方面使用广泛,本文对标线图像的破损检测设计了图像处理系统,采集到道路标线图像后可以通过该系统观测到各个处理流程,实现图像检测过程。

对采集到的不同路段200 张不同标线图像进行测试验证,每个流程的显示结果能够直接观测到道路标线的处理过程,破损率也能客观、准确地显示,检测结果见图4,表2 为采集到的不同路段标线的处理结果。

图4 检测结果

表2 不同路段的检测结果

4 结语

本文基于图像处理提出了一种道路标线破损自动检测与评估方法,研究了不同滤波器对标线的滤波效果,采用图像阈值分割以及形态学开运算与闭运算对标线进行处理,提出通过像素比率来检测标线破损程度,并设计了GUI 破损检测系统。经过对多张图像反复验证,证明了该方法检测准确,可用于标线破损自动检测。

猜你喜欢
自动检测标线滤波
热熔标线施工必备『神器』
角接触球轴承外圈锁口高度自动检测规改进
基于改进Canny算法的道路标线自动识别及定位
基于STM32的室内有害气体自动检测与排风系统
光电传感器在自动检测和分拣中的应用
上海市中环路标线调整研究
“三横两纵”古代城市路面标线的活化石
K-F环自动检测系统设计
RTS平滑滤波在事后姿态确定中的应用
基于线性正则变换的 LMS 自适应滤波